The Lego Girls team of John F. Kennedy Elementary School fourth graders Jayne Elliott, Sonali Kamath and Antonia Rezza won first place for Robot Performance and their Core Values presentation at the FIRST Lego League Challenge qualifier. Photos courtesy of East Islip School District Two

Photos courtesy of East Islip School District Chorus students from East Islip’s John F. Kennedy Elementary School sang their hearts out at the annual East Islip Fire Department tree lighting ceremony on Dec. 2, warming attendees’ hearts with holiday cheer in the form of song.
Photos courtesy of East Islip School District With the help of EJ Autism Foundation founder Bea Huste-Petersen and Wantagh’s Fast Signs company, the East Islip School District recently created and installed “communication station” boards at each of its four elementary schools.
